Abstract:[Objective] Purification and optimization of cirrhotic ascites is more helpful to reinfusion and treatment of ascites. [Methods] Endotoxin and bilirubin removal by CA/PEI affinity membrane and protein ultrafiltration by polysulfone hollow fiber membrane in ascites of cirrhosis were studied. The indexes of pre and post trans-membrane by endotoxin detector, biochemistry analyzer and immunity analyzer were measured. [Results] The endotoxin and bilirubin concentration in ascites were reduced with adsorption by CA/PEI affinity membrane (P < 0.01). There were unchanged in albumin, ion and immunoglobulin (P > 0.05). Before adsorptioned bilirubin is (51.77 �� 11.76) ��mol/L, after which is (21.18 �� 6.83) ��mol/L. Before adsorptioned endotoxin is (3.777 �� 0.233) EU/mL, after which is (0.341 �� 0.322) EU/mL. Ascites were concentrated 5.5 to 6.5 times by ultrafiltration, while the protein in ascites was concentrated 4.7 to 6.5 times and immunoglobulin was concentrated more than 3 times and ions were no change. [Conclusion] Ascites of purification and protein concentration may be obtained by the way of removal endotoxin and bilirubin with CA/PEI affinity membrane and ultrafiltration and concentration with polysulfone hollow fiber membrane.
